Spot Can Run, But He Can’t Hide

Internet of ThingsThe new pet-oriented Global Positioning Systems (GPS) on the market, now make it possible to constantly track your best friend according to a report in MIT’s Technology Review.

Garmin GPSThe GPS devices made just for pets are generally small enough to be attached to a collar which allows Owners to track their furry companion’s every paw print in real-time. The New Jersey Star-Ledger points out unlike microchips embedded in the skin of an animal which store identifying information, these devices aren’t invasive, and owners don’t have to wait for a stranger to find and bring their lost pet to an animal shelter to scan the chip.

“This could easily be a multimillion-dollar category,” David Lummis, a “pet market analyst,” at New York-based market research firm Packaged Facts, recently told the New Jersey Star-Ledger. Pet owners are now more “crazy” about their four-legged friends than ever. If the recession is any indication, Mr. Lummis told the paper that he $58 billion pet products industry has merely slowed a few percentage points during the recession.

Tagg the Pet TrackerThat kind of consistent growth has attracted attention of  Qualcomm (QCOM) the biggest maker of mobile-phone chips.  San Diego-based Snaptracs, a wholly owned subsidiary of Qualcomm, has released Tagg the Pet Tracker.

The rechargeable Tagg device can be attached to a collar (provided it’s not a spiked or bejeweled one), plus a home base unit. Owners are able to set a virtual perimeter for Fido to wander. TR says a text message or email alert will be sent if Fido strays too far. The device has a battery life of some 30 days and is water-resistant; it’s intended for dogs (or cats) 10 pounds or heavier. The necessary hardware and one year of Verizon (VZ) service costs $200 according to Technology Review. The service costs $5 a month after that. It’s a small price to pay, Dave Vigil, president of Snaptracs told the paper, considering pets are becoming increasingly “like family members.” Users can also find their pets at any time through a computer or smart phone.

Jessie and WileyGPS giant Garmin (GRMN), has also entered the doggie lo-jack market. The paper says the Olathe, Kansas based company released the GTU 10 device, a 1.7-ounce gadget. Garmin users can also set up a perimeter and receive alerts, or track real-time from a mobile device or computer. The GTU 10 operates on AT&T‘s (T) wireless network and costs $200 for the first year and $50 a year after that.

Another competitor is Retriever. TR says Retriever has similar functions with virtual fences and alerts but adds a social networking element. Retriever will share Spot’s location with a friend, presumably so if your old pal Spot gets loose while you’re out-of-town, you can help steer the on-site rescue. To judge from its site, Retriever appears to not yet be on the market, nor is a projected price listed.

Technology Review also notes other products in this niche. Global Pet Finder, is not available anymore on Amazon (AMZN) as of this article. The SpotLight device costs $169.99 and is limited to T-Mobile coverage. SpotLight costs $179.88 per year for a subscription.  The Love My Pets device and 1 year subscription costs $189.95 uses the Sprint (S) network. The Love My Pets system costs $14.95 per month for a subscription according to a CSR.

Twine Sensor Connects Household Objects to the Internet

Twine Tested.com notes a Kickstarter project from two MIT Media Lab alums who developed a way to make the Internet of Things more available. A small, durable “Twine” sensor listens to its environment and reports back over Wi-Fi. The creators hope their new product will let regular users, even those without programming knowledge, digitally manage their surroundings.

A basic Twine unit senses temperature and motion, but other options like moisture detection, a magnetic switch, and more can be added using a breakout board. The various sensors and built-in Wi-Fi can be powered by either a mini-USB connection or two AAA batteries, which will keep it running for months. Twine readings get wirelessly loaded into the appropriately named Spool web app, where users can set simple if-then triggers that create SMS messages, tweets, emails, or specially configured HTTP requests.

For a donation of $99 or more will get you a basic unit when they ship in March.

THE SMART FRRRIDGE. Chilly Forecast for Internet Frrridge

Internet FridgeThe Smart Frrridge is a new version of the familiar kitchen apparatus. According to Medienturn the new fridge comes with a built-in computer that can be connected to the internet. It is one of a growing class known as “internet appliances” that include not only smart phones, but also web-enabled versions of typical household appliances.

The refrigerator keeps an eye on the food in it by using RFID technology, a digital camera and image processing. These technologies allow the fridge to keep track of whats in it, how long has this been there, should it be trashed?

To keep in contact with the Smart Frrridge all you have to do is to pick up your mobile phone and call. It will be able to suggest a menu that uses the foods inside, and generate a shopping list of the missing ingredients and place the order online.

The Smart Frrridge cab also be used to watch television, listen to music, to take a photograph, save it to an album, or post it to a website, or send it to an email recipient. The comes with a docking station you can just dock in your Apple (AAPL) iPod or iPhone and start using all your favorite cooking apps.

SCADA: How Big a Threat?

Cyber attackerThere are reports of two recent cyber attacks on critical infrastructure in the US. Threatpost says the hacker who compromised the water infrastructure for South Houston, TX, said the district used a three-letter password, making it easy to break in.

There are also reports that a cyber attack destroyed a water pump belonging to a Springfield, IL water utility. There are mixed reports that an attacker gained unauthorized access to that company’s industrial control system.

According to DailyWireless, Supervisory Control And Data Acquisition (SCADA) software monitors and controls various industrial processes, some of which are considered critical infrastructure.

Researchers have warned about attacks on critical infrastructure for some time, but warnings became reality after a highly complicated computer worm, Stuxnet, attacked and destroyed centrifuges at a uranium enrichment facility in Iran.

German cybersecurity expert Ralph Langner found Stuxnet, the most advanced worm he had ever seen. The cybersecurity expert warns that U.S. utility companies are not ready to deal with the threat.

In a TED Talk Langner stated that, “The leading force behind Stuxnet is the cyber superpower – there is only one; and that’s the United States.”

In a recent speech at the Brookings Institution, he also made the bigger point that having developed Stuxnet as a computer weapon, the United States has in effect introduced it into the world’s cyber-arsenal.

New NIST Report Sheds Some Light On Security Of The Smart Grid

NIST DarkReading reports the National Institute of Standards and Technology (NIST) released a report (PDF) by the Cyber Security Coordination Task Group. The report from the Task Group which heads up the security strategy and architecture for the nation’s smart power grid includes risk assessment, security priorities, as well as privacy issues.

The smart grid makes the electrical power grid a two-way flow of data and electricity allows consumers to remotely monitor their power usage in real-time to help conserve energy and save money. DarkReading says researchers have raised red flags about the security of the smart grid. Some have already poked holes in the grid, including IOActive researcher Mike Davis, found multiple vulnerabilities in smart meters, including devices that don’t use encryption nor do they authenticate users when updating software. He who was able to execute buffer overflow attacks and unleash rootkits on smart meters.

Tony Flick, a smart grid expert with FYRM Associates, at Black Hat USA talked (PDF) about his worries over utilities “self-policing” their implementations of the security framework. “This is history repeating itself,” Mr. Flick said in an interview with DarkReading.

According to DarkReading, the report recommends smart grid vendors carry out some pretty basic security practices:

  • Audit personally identifiable information (PII) data access and changes;
  • Specify the purpose for collecting, using, retaining, and sharing PII;
  • Collect only PII data that’s needed;
  • Anonymize PII data where possible and keep it only as long as necessary;
  • Advanced Metering Infrastructure (AMI) must set up protections against denial-of-service (DoS) attacks;
  • Network perimeter devices should filter certain types of packets to protect devices on an organization’s internal network from being directly affected by denial-of-service attacks;
  • The AMI system should use redundancy or excess capacity to reduce the impact of a DoS;
  • AMI components accessible to the public, must be in separate subnetworks with separate physical network interfaces;
  • The AMI system shall deny network traffic by default and allows network traffic by exception;
  • Consumers’ access to smart grid meters be limited. Authorization and access levels need to be carefully considered.

Web Connectable TV New Source of Threats

Internet of ThingsYou may want to consider the security of the fancy new 55-inch high-def LCD TV that Santa Claus brings you. Surprise, surprise, surprise they may have security holes that could allow hackers to take over your home network.

Consumer appetite for on-demand and online video content will drive sales of Internet-connectable TV devices to nearly 350 million units worldwide by 2015 reports ITnewsLinkParks AssociatesConnected Living Room: Web-enabled TVs and Blu-ray Players forecasts worldwide sales of Internet-connectable HDTVs, Blu-ray players, game consoles, and digital video players like Apple‘s (AAPL) Apple TV will grow about fourfold from 2010.

Digital televisionParks Associates says all major manufacturers are debuting new models with innovations in content aggregation, apps development, and user interfaces. Content options are finally catching up to the hardware innovations, and growing libraries of on-demand movies and TV available are starting to unlock the potential of connected TV devices as multifunction online entertainment and communications platforms.

The growth of these devices will increase opportunities for apps developers – including third-party developers and giants such as Google (GOOG), Samsung, and Yahoo (YHOO) and one other group, hackers.

Mocana Mocana, a company that focuses on securing the “Internet of Things”, released a study that highlights digital security flaws in Internet-connected HDTVs reports ITnewsLink. The Mocana researchers believe that the security flaws exist in many Internet TVs and recommend that consumers seek out third-party security tests before they purchase and install them in their home.

Mocana’s CEO Adrian Turner told ITnewsLink: “…manufacturers are rushing Internet-connected consumer electronics to market without bothering to secure them … consumer electronics companies that might lack internal security expertise should seek it out, before connecting their portfolio of consumer devices to the Internet.”

Computer securityMocana’s research shows that attackers may be able to leverage Internet-connected TVs to hack into consumers’ home network. Researchers found that the Internet interface failed to confirm script integrity before those scripts were run. Mocana was able to show that JavaScript could then be injected into the normal datastream, allowing attackers to obtain total control over the device’s Internet functionality. As a result, an attacker could intercept transmissions from the television to the network using common “rogue DNS”, “rogue DHCP server”, or TCP session hijacking techniques. The security holes could allow attackers to:

  • Present fake credit card forms to fool consumers into giving up their private information.
  • Create a man-in-the-middle attack on the HDTV to dupe consumers into thinking that “imposter” banking and commerce websites were legitimate.
  • Steal the TV manufacturer’s digital “corporate credentials” to gain special VIP access to backend services from third-party organizations including popular search engine, video streaming and photo sharing sites.
  • Monitor and report on consumers’ private Internet usage habits without their knowledge.

The flaws Mocana uncovered should raise questions about the security of consumer electronics in general-which manufacturers are scrambling to connect to the Internet, often with little or no security technology on board.

Alfred E. NewmanMocana’s CEO Adrian Turner continued: “While much public discussion … on the recent explosion of smartphones … the vast majority of new devices coming onto the Internet aren’t phones at all: they are devices like television sets, industrial machines, medical devices and automobiles – devices representing every conceivable industry. And the one thing that all these manufacturers have in common is that, unlike the computing industry, they don’t have deep experience in security technology.”

Gartner’s Top Tech Trends For 2012

GartCrystal ballner VP David Cearley described their top ten strategic technology trends for 2012 to attendees of the Gartner Symposium IT/Expo. Gartner (IT) defines a strategic technology as one with the potential for significant impact on the enterprise in the next three years. Here are Gartner’s top strategic technologies for 2012.

GartnerMedia tablets and beyond: Bring-your-own-technology (BYOT) at work has become the norm, not the exception.  By 2015 tablet shipments will reach around 50% of laptop shipments and Windows 8 will likely be in third place behind Google‘s (GOOG) Android and Apple’s (AAPL) iOS. The net result is that Microsoft‘s (MSFT) share of the client platform, be it PC, tablet or smartphone, will likely be reduced to 60% and it could fall below 50%, Mr. Cearley says.

iPadThe implication for IT is that the era of PC dominance with Windows as the single platform will be replaced with a post-PC era where Windows is one of a variety of environments IT will need to support. Gartner says it expects iOS/Android will dominate the market with 80% of tablets shipped by 2015. IT leaders need a managed diversity program to address multiple form factors, as well as employees bringing their own smartphones and tablet devices into the workplace.

Mobile-Centric Applications and Interfaces. User interfaces with windows, icons, menus, and pointers which have been in place for more than 20 years are changing. The UI will be replaced by mobile-centric interfaces emphasizing touch, gesture, search, voice and video. Applications themselves are likely to shift to more focused and simple apps that can be assembled into more complex solutions. By 2015 half the applications that would be written as native apps in 2011 will instead be delivered as Web apps.

Internet of thingsInternet of Things: The Internet of Things (IoT) describes pervasive computing where cameras, sensors, microphones, image recognition, everything, is now part of the environment. In addition, increasingly intelligent devices create issues such as privacy concerns. Gartner says. Driver of the IoT are:

  • Near Field Communication (NFC) payments allows users to make payments by waving their mobile phone in front of a compatible reader.
  • Embedded sensors which detect and communicate changes are being built into an increasing number of places and objects.
  • Image Recognition technologies identify objects, people, buildings, places logos, etc. that has value to consumers and enterprises.

General storeApp Stores and Marketplaces: Application stores by Apple and Android provide marketplaces where hundreds of thousands of applications are available to mobile users. Gartner forecasts that by 2014, there will be more than 70 billion mobile application downloads from app stores every year with an enterprise focus. With enterprise app stores, the role of IT shifts from that of a centralized planner to a market manager providing governance and brokerage services to users and potentially an ecosystem to support entrepreneurs. Enterprises should use a managed diversity approach to focus on app store efforts and segment apps by risk and value.

Big data Big Data: The size, complexity of formats and speed of delivery exceeds the capabilities of traditional data management technologies; Gartner says it requires the use of new technologies simply to manage the volume alone. One major implication of big data is that in the future users will not be able to put all useful information into a single data warehouse. Logical data warehouses bringing together information from multiple sources as needed will replace the single data warehouse model.

Cloud computingCloud Computing: This topic is still an important trend. It will become the next-generation battleground for the likes of Google and Amazon (AMZN). Going forward, enterprise IT will be concerned with developing hybrid private/public cloud apps, improving security and governance, Mr. Cearley says. While the market remains in its early stages in 2011 and 2012, it will see the full range of large enterprise providers fully engaged in delivering a range of offerings to build cloud environments and deliver cloud services. Oracle (ORCL), IBM (IBM) and SAP (SAP) all have major initiatives to deliver a broader range of cloud services over the next two years. As Microsoft continues to expand its cloud offering, and these traditional enterprise players expand offerings, users will see competition heat up and enterprise-level cloud services increase.

Enterprises are moving from trying to understand the cloud to making decisions on selected workloads to implement on cloud services and where they need to build out private clouds. Hybrid cloud computing which brings together external public cloud services and internal private cloud services, as well as the capabilities to secure, manage and govern the entire cloud spectrum will be a major focus for 2012. From a security perspective new certification programs will be ready for initial trial, setting the stage for more secure cloud computing. On the private cloud front, IT will be challenged to bring operations and development groups closer together using “DevOps” concepts in order to approach the speed and efficiencies of public cloud service providers.

Other key predictions Gartner had included:

  • Contextual and Social User Experience: Context-aware computing uses information about an end-user to improve the quality of interaction and anticipates the user’s needs and proactively serves up the customized content. By 2015, 40% of the world’s smartphone users will opt in to context service providers that track their activities with Google, Microsoft, Nokia (NOK) and Apple continuously tracking daily activities Mr.Cearley says.

 

  • The growing use of flash memory for In-Memory Computing as a long-term technology trend that could have a disruptive impact comparable to that of cloud computing.
  • The adoption of Extreme Low-Energy Servers built on low-power processors typically used in mobile devices will increase for non-compute intensive workloads or delivery of static objects to a website. Gartner says that 10%-15% of enterprise workloads are good for this.
  • Next-Generation Analytics Gartner says o ver the next three years, analytics will mature from structured and simple data analyzed by individuals to analysis of complex information of many types (text, video, etc.) from many systems.
